The postcode LE67 5ED is located in North West Leicestershire, in the county of Leicestershire. It was introduced in August 1992 and is an active postcode. LE67 5ED is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).
LE67 5ED is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 3.6 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of LE67 5ED as Hard-pressed living > Industrious communities > Industrious transitions.
The closest road name to LE67 5ED is Weaver Close which is centered 84 m away.
The nearest bus stop is Grove Road and is 80 m away.
The closest primary school to LE67 5ED (for ages 11 and under) is Whitwick St John The Baptist Church of England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on June 5, 2018.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is The Castle Rock School. The last OFSTED inspection on October 14, 2021 rated this school as Special Measures
The local pub for residents of LE67 5ED is Whitwick Constitutional Club and is 428 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Satisfactory on March 13, 2022. The nearest takeaway food is available from Doner Pizza Master and is 395 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on December 3, 2020.
Residents reported an average download speed of 133.1 Mbps and an average upload speed of 16.6 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.
Gas consumption for the area is rated at 2.4 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.
Policing for LE67 5ED is covered by the Leicestershire police force association and Leicestershire County and Rutland is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
